Mikey Stafford is joined by Tomás Ó Sé and Niall McCoy to discuss another busy weekend of Gaelic football.
Derry reminded everyone of their potential, Monaghan appear to be building a head of steam, while a controversial penalty was awarded at Páirc Uí Chaoimh.
Also, in this week of the start of State examinations, the panel are tested on their knowledge of where the "neutral" round of the All-Ireland group stages might be played.
